A phenomenal success since its publication in 1989, The Story of the Little Mole has delighted adults and children alike to become an all-time humour classic.

CELEBRATING 30 YEARS AND OVER 3 MILLION SALES OF A PICTURE BOOK PHENOMENON!

This hilarious picture book tells the tale of a little mole who wakes up one morning only to have one of the other animals 'do its business' on his head. The Little Mole then sets out to track down the culprit to exact his revenge in his own little way. This new anniversary edition is a fantastic way to introduce children to the amazing world of books.

This children's classic by story and illustrator duo Werner Holzwarth and Wolf Erlbruch is now reissued in a special anniversary edition, with accompanying marketing and publicity campaign.

The Story of the Little Mole Who Knew it Was None of His Business 1st Table of contents:

  1. The Incident
    A little mole emerges from his burrow one sunny morning and is unexpectedly pooped on the head by an unknown animal.

  2. The Investigation Begins
    Determined to find the culprit, the mole approaches various animals to inquire if they were responsible.

  3. Interviews with Animals
    The mole questions a dove, a horse, a hare, a goat, a cow, and a pig, each denying involvement and demonstrating how they do their business.

  4. Seeking Expert Help
    Frustrated, the mole consults two flies who are experts in the matter.

  5. The Revelation
    The flies deduce that the culprit is Basil, the butcher's dog.

  6. Revenge Served
    The mole takes action by pooping on Basil's head, satisfying his quest for justice.
